RED OAK, Iowa — The Red Oak Police Department reports an arrest that took place late Tuesday night.

According to the report, officers arrested Chloe Ann Milner, 26, of Red Oak, on April 28, 2026, at approximately 11:27 p.m.

Milner was taken into custody at 101 N. 2nd Street in Red Oak. She was charged with violation of a no contact order, a simple misdemeanor domestic offense.

Following her arrest, Milner was transported to the Montgomery County Jail, where she was being held on $1,000 bond.

The Red Oak Police Department handled the investigation and arrest.
